  • JD McPherson (Sock Hop? or Rock Hop?) has digitally released a cover song for each month this year. Today he adds to that list with a cover of Irma Thomas’ “It’s Raining.” He’s got 5 songs in all and digitally he calls them The Warm Covers EP, Vol 2 but a physical edition of The Warm Covers including additional bonus tracks is planned for release sometime in 2023. This summer, J.D. is touring with Robert Plant & Alison Krauss – and that would be an awesome show to see.

Missed yesterday – Towel Day is an annual celebration on the 25th of May, as a tribute to the late author Douglas Adams (1952-2001). On that day, fans around the universe carry a towel in his honor. Adams wrote the classic sci-fi novel, The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y. The 25th was organized in memory of him after he suffered a sudden heart attack at the age of 49. His fans wanted to find a way to commemorate his life’s work, and after having one towel day, its success made it a yearly event. Within Chapter 3 of The Hitchhiker’s Guide to the Galaxy, it’s all explained.
